As the leaves turn orange and the air grows crisp, Alum Creek Visitor Center is gearing up to host a Halloween Movie-thon that promises to be a treat for movie lovers of all ages. Located at 5905 Lewis Center Rd., the center is offering a curated list of family-friendly films to set the mood for the spookiest season of the year.

From Monsters to Magic

The two-day event kicks off on Friday, October 20, with a morning screening of “Monsters Inc.” at 10 AM. The fun continues at 1 PM with “Hotel Transylvania,” followed by the cult classic “Hocus Pocus” at 6 PM. On Saturday, October 21, the center will show “Coco” at 10 AM, “Nightmare Before Christmas” at 1 PM, and the sequel “Hocus Pocus 2” at 6 PM.

Free Tickets, But RSVP Required

While the event is free to the public, attendees are required to RSVP for each movie they wish to see. This ensures that everyone has a comfortable and enjoyable experience. To reserve your spot, call (740) 548-6151. Given the popularity of these films and the limited seating, early reservations are highly recommended.
